There is a trove of insight and recommendations in the material produced by the Institute for Human Centered Design.  The IHCD team will help us all get a grasp on what we can do with this data.  Please come so we can learn, together, how to build an inclusive community.

Here is chart showing the files you can explore:

3 Summary reports>>

 

A. Executive Summary: overview of process and some key recommendations (7 pages)

B. Evaluation of Non-Discriminatory Policies and Practices: overview of employment compliance, policies & procedures, effective communication (16 pages)

C. Self-Evaluation Summary: overview of architectural barriers in the built environment (25 pages)

3 Detailed charts>>

line items w/comment, priority, recommended action

 

Municipal Buildings: all town buildings (40 pages)

Parks: Broadacres, Sewataro, recreation fields and parks (32 pages)

Schools: five schools, buildings and grounds (62 pages)

31 Site visit reports>> All buildings and grounds visited, with photos of elements and recommendations line by line. Length of report depends on site complexity
